A Reset for a Lighter, Clearer You
Release 7 Day Detox is a gentle, plant-based cleanse that helps your body reset naturally - no stimulants, no crash, just results you can feel.
Release 7 Day Detox is a gentle, plant-based cleanse that helps your body reset naturally - no stimulants, no crash, just results you can feel.